Hey, that's my info: Privacy in Business
New Zealand’s Privacy Act requires businesses to comply with certain privacy ‘principles’ when collecting, keeping and using personal information. The 2025 Human Rights Review Tribunal’s decision in Cummings v KAM Transport LTD shows how these principles can be breached if proper precautions aren’t taken. In the case the employee, Mr Cummings, was asked to undergo a drug test in his employment. When he initially refused, KAM suspended him from work.
